Supporting API/OSHA PSM Compliance Through Condition Data

Oil & Gas facilities operate under API 670/610/618 machinery standards, OSHA PSM, and BSEE regulations for offshore operations. Our work management process design and implementation program generates documented condition records that demonstrate api 670 continuous monitoring compliance for critical machinery and psm mechanical integrity audit readiness. This audit-ready documentation reduces regulatory exposure and supports your team during inspections and third-party audits.

The Reliability Challenge

Craft travel between remote sites must be productive. Materials must be staged at remote locations before crews arrive. Limited on-site planning resources at remote facilities. Turnaround planning requires months of advance preparation.

Our Approach

We build multi-site maintenance schedules maximizing craft productivity per site visit, stage materials at remote locations before crews arrive, provide turnaround planning with work list development starting months before the event, and establish planning processes achievable by limited on-site staff with centralized support.
